What Makes FPGAs So Powerful? FPGA technology allows engineers to configure hardware functionality after manufacturing—something traditional ASICs cannot offer. This capability makes FPGAs extremely valuable in domains where flexibility and performance need to coexist. Key Advantages of FPGA-Based Systems: • High-speed parallel processing • Low latency and real-time performance • Customizable hardware logic • Long product lifecycle • Improved system reliability • Rapid prototyping and reduced time-to-market From signal processing to embedded control systems, FPGAs empower companies to innovate faster and achieve better optimization than conventional microcontrollers or processors. Industries Benefiting from FPGA Technology FPGA-based systems are transforming multiple sectors: ✔ Automotive and EV Systems ADAS, motor control, battery management, and in-vehicle networking. ✔ Healthcare and Medical Devices High-speed imaging, diagnostics, portable monitoring devices. ✔ Industrial Automation Robotics, motion control, predictive maintenance systems. ✔ Aerospace & Defence Signal intelligence, radar systems, secure communication. ✔ IoT and Smart Devices Edge computing, data acquisition, and sensor fusion.
